Rupee lower, tracking weak local shares

Reuters Market Eye - The rupee edges lower to 61.69/70 versus its close of 61.43/44 on Friday, tracking weakness in the domestic sharemarket.
Traders say losses in some other Asian currencies also hurting sentiment. The BSE Sensex down 1 percent.
Traders, however, expect exporters to sell dollars around 61.80 levels, limiting a much sharper rise in the pair.
